Udinese vs Lecce

With a golden opportunity to build off of their recent purple patch, a resurging Udinese will welcome Lecce to an empty Dacia Arena on Wednesday evening.

f:id:kurosawakung:20200729160330p:plain

Udinese
Starting with the hosts, although Udinese might have left it too late to mount a top-10 charge, I Bianconeri have continued on what has been a recent resurge at the Dacia Arena. Putting in another professional display on their travels over the weekend, the White and Blacks landed a 1-0 win at Cagliari and find the mood in their camp at arguably a season-high. While Luca Gotti’s side may have marked their return from the enforced break with some still looking over their shoulder at the drop zone, they will undoubtedly be boosted by what was a famous display on home soil last week. Despite falling 1-0 behind against newly-crowned champions Juventus, Udinese put on a stunning second-half comeback and landed what was a stellar 2-1 victory and have landed back-to-back wins for the first time since January. Already picking up a 2-0 win against Roma and taking points off of Champions League chasers Lazio since the restart, Wednesday’s hosts have lost just a pair of their last eight Serie A contests, by far their brightest run of 2020.

Team News

With all four players still dealing with respective knee injuries, Udinese have confirmed that they will once again be without Lukasz Teodorczyk, Mato Jajalo, Rolando Mandragora and Sebastian Prodl in midweek.

Lecce
As for the visitors, while the mood in Udinese’s camp will be at a real high, Lecce could likely still be reeling from what was a heartbreaking defeat against Bologna over the weekend. Despite mounting an eye-catching comeback at the Stadio Renato Dall’Ara, they shipped a 93rd-minute strike and still find themselves at the heart of a relegation battle with time ticking away. With just two Serie A contests remaining in the 2019/2020 campaign, I Giallorossi find themselves sat four points adrift of safety heading into Wednesday’s matchup. Failing to build off of their 3-1 victory against an already relegated Brescia last week, Fabio Liverani’s men have lost three of their last four top-flight appearances and have continued to gain a reputation for their issues at the back. Including shipping a trio of goals on their travels over the weekend, Lecce have already conceded a staggering 80 Serie A strikes throughout this year’s campaign, the worst defensive tally in Italy’s top-tier. Collecting just a single point over their last six contests outside of Apulia, I Giallorossi could be in for another long evening in midweek.

Team News

Still struggling with an injury issue since the restart, Lecce look set to once again be without midfielder Alessandro Deiola on Wednesday.

Aside from the 24-year-old, Lecce don’t have any other injuries or suspensions to worry about in midweek.

Key Factors to Consider
Including a 1-0 win when the two sides faced off earlier in the season, Udinese have won each of their last three contests against Lecce.
Wednesday’s hosts have landed back-to-back Serie A victories for the first time since January.
Lecce have conceded 80 Serie A goals this season, the worst defensive tally in the division this year.
Udinese have lost just two of their previous eight Serie A appearances, their most fruitful patch of 2020.
Seven of Lecce’s last eight away contests have seen over 2.5 goals by the final whistle.
Conclusion
On paper, Udinese should Wednesday as a golden opportunity to extend on their recent purple patch. Still boosted by a stunning 2-1 victory against newly-crowned champions Juventus at the Dacia Arena last week, I Bianconeri have secured back-to-back Serie A victories for the first time since January. Skyrocketing up the standings and losing just a pair of their last eight contests, they have already landed a 2-0 win against Roma and have taken points off of Lazio. There is no doubt that the hosts should be relishing Lecce’s arrival in midweek. Sat four points adrift of safety with just two contests remaining, Wednesday’s guests have also managed to collect just a single point over their last six appearances on the road. Losing each of their last three meetings against Udinese, we’re backing a similar outcome at the Dacia Arena.

Two sides who have a European finish at the top of their agenda, a resurging Arsenal will welcome Leicester to an empty Emirates on Tuesday night.

f:id:kurosawakung:20200707162626p:plain

Arsenal
Starting with the hosts, despite showing plenty of cause for concern when making their return from the enforced break last month, it appears that Arsenal are a team on the rise. Really bouncing back from their stunning late defeat away at relegation scrappers Brighton, Mikel Arteta’s side really made a statement away at Molineux over the weekend. Shocking many across the Premier League and landing a stunning 2-0 win away at Champions League chasers Wolves on Saturday evening, the Gunners have won their last four matchups across all competitions and now find themselves sat just three points adrift of breaking into the top-six. Along with shinning in the final third and also landing three Premier League clean sheets on the bounce for the first time since November 2017, there is no doubt that their former skipper will be hugely excited by Arsenal’s recent displays in North London. Including hitting a rock-bottom Norwich for four in their last appearance at the Emirates, Tuesday’s hosts have won their last four straight top-flight matchups on home soil and have collected 16 points out of a possible 18 over their last six contests in the capital.

Team News

Arsenal’s Nicolas Pepe is expected to be back in contention after he missed the win over Wolves because his wife was giving birth.

Calum Chambers, Bernd Leno, Pablo Mari and Gabriel Martinelli are out for the season.

Leicester
As for the visitors, while Leicester might have also shown some real issues when returning to action last month, they too picked up what was a much-needed morale boost at the King Power on Saturday. Landing a thumping 3-0 win against a fading Crystal Palace on home soil, the Foxes once again find themselves holding a three-point buffer from slipping out of the Champions League positions. Landing their first win since returning from the break over the weekend, Brendan Rodgers will now be desperate for his side to make some real alterations on the road. Including a 2-1 defeat when they made the trip to Goodison Park last week, Leicester have failed to win any of their last five Premier League contests away from the King Power, collecting just a pair of points on that run. Although the Foxes might be seeking some stability, they will be boosted by what is an eye-catching record against Tuesday’s hosts. Including a 2-0 win when they faced off against the Gunners earlier in the season, Leicester have landed back-to-back wins against the top-six chasers.

Team News

Leicester midfielder James Maddison remains a doubt because of an ongoing hip complaint.

Ben Chilwell and Ayoze Perez both face fitness tests after they were forced off against Crystal Palace.

Key Factors to Consider
Including a 2-0 win earlier in the season, Leicester have landed back-to-back victories against Arsenal.
However, the Foxes have failed to win any of their last five Premier League away fixtures, collecting just two points.
Arsenal have won their last four matches across all competitions.
The Gunners are also unbeaten in their last six Premier League matches at the Emirates, collecting 16 points.
Jamie Vardy’s brace in Leicester’s 3-0 win against Crystal Palace saw him take his overall Premier League tally to 101 goals.
Conclusion
Really laying down a marker away at Wolves over the weekend and now in the midst of a four-match winning run across all competitions, Arsenal will be looking to pick up another scalp in midweek. Enjoying their brightest run since Mikel Arteta took over in North London, the Gunners now have a top-six finish at the top of their agenda. While Leicester might have picked up a much-needed morale boost against Crystal Palace on Saturday, the Foxes have continued to show a string of issues on the road. Failing to win any of their last five contests away from the King Power, Brendan Rodgers’ side could be in for another tough test on Tuesday.

Sarri denies row with Pjanic, confident of Ronaldo rebound

f:id:kurosawakung:20200622180038j:plain

Ronaldo

MILAN, June 21 (Reuters) - Juventus coach Maurizio Sarri has rubbished suggestions of a falling out with midfielder Miralem Pjanic and is confident Cristiano Ronaldo will quickly bounce back from disappointing restart to the season.

Sarri has quickly found himself under pressure after Juventus were beaten on penalties by Napoli in Wednesday's Coppa Italia final.

The only other game they have contested since the three-month stoppage caused by the COVID-19 pandemic was the Coppa semi-final at home to AC Milan five days earlier, which also ended 0-0 after Ronaldo missed a penalty.

On Sunday, La Stampa newspaper suggested that relations between Sarri and Pjanic had gone frosty with the Bosnian set to benched at Bologna on Monday when leaders Juve, who are one point ahead of Lazio, resume their Serie A campaign.

"The story of my row with Pjanic is one of the biggest hoaxes of the season," Sarri told Sky Sport Italia. "I talk a lot with Miralem, maybe he's one of the guys I have the most interesting and meaningful discussions with.

Similarly, there were no problems with 35-year-old Ronaldo, he said.

"I spoke to Cristiano again yesterday, alone and for a long time. He mustn't lose his confidence, I hope that from tomorrow the fantastic player of old will come back. It's just that he's not physically at his best right now."

Sarri said he had dispensed with the idea of using Ronaldo as a centre forward, which he briefly tried against Milan. "He has scored 700 goals by starting slightly wide of centre, that's his preference and that is normal," he said.

He added that it was time to forget about Wednesday's defeat.

"Losing a trophy is always something that weighs on you, and brings disappointment and bitterness," he said. "But that's the situation. We need to move on and think about the next few games without being influenced by something we've lost." (Editing by Pritha Sarkar)
